Dame ’ Partington ■ ' ■ Hop Again YOU remember the energetic Dame Partington who endeavoured to mop up the ocean with her mop ? Well, there are still a few Dame Partingtoris trying vainly to stem the tide of ChryslerPlymouth success. , A malieioMS rumour A maliciously inspired rumour is being.circulated that the Chrysler- . • ... Plymouth is about to be taken off the- market. This rumour is ; U; utterly untrue and its origin is obvious'. In sheer value-for-moriey, U 1 the Chrysler-Plymouth so far transcends anything else ever offered in the lowest priced field that certain competitors, being unable to demonstrate equal value for money, have endeavoured to . deceive the public with this falsehood. . . The majority—the great majority of competitors, the Todd Motor Company is glad to say—have faced this new value on fair competitive basis. ' They have'been first and warmest in their congratulations on the Plymouth’s remarkable achievement; for which the Todd Motor ~ > Company takes this opportunity of publicly. recording appreciation; A Brilliant Success Illustrating how ridiculous and unfounded is this rumour, the latest advices from ® the factory read : “An entirely new manufacturing unit*for the Plymouth, with production facilities equal to those of the present plant, is now being completed. The added facilities for Plymouth will give us a doubled manufacturing capacity—or a production of approximately 20,000 Plymouths per ’ month. Th'e brilliance of Plymouth sales records during the past five months leaves little ground for speculation as to future plans for the Plymouth. As a matter of record, however, and to settle immediately any doubts that may have arisen, we make-the definite statement that the Plymouth will be continued as a four-cylinder automobile.” ■ ' ' Sales Manager.
